In physics it means simple harmonic motion. This is any vibration that has an acselration proportional to its displacement.

What is difference between SHM and vibration?

vibration is the motion of the body during which it moves to & fro about its mean position.while shm is a type of period motion here the restoring force is directly proportional to the displacement.

What is displacement in shm?

the distance & direction of the mass from its resting point


When is acceleration greatest in SHM?

At the point of maximum displacement, since the two are directly proportional.
